Appropriate Preposition:

  • Fill with ( পরিপূর্ণ ) This tank is filled with water.
  • Prompt at ( চটপটে (ব্যক্তিত্ব) ) He is prompt at figures.
  • Accused of ( অভিযুক্ত ) He is accused of corruption.
  • Quarrel over ( কলহ করা (কোনকিছু) ) They quarreled with one another over the property.
  • Pretend to ( ভান করা ) He does not pretend to high birth.
  • Agree to ( একমত হওয়া (প্রস্তাব) ) I can't agree to the proposals.

Idioms:

  • Maiden speech ( প্রথম বক্তৃতা ) His maiden speech fell flat on the audience.
  • On the whole ( মোটের উপর ) On the whole, his conduct is good.
  • At home ( দক্ষ ) He is at home in mathematics.
  • be up and doing ( উঠে-পড়ে লাগা )
  • To and fro ( এদিন-ওদিক ) Being unable to make up his mind the man is walking to and fro.
  • Read between the lines ( তাৎপর্য বোঝা ) Try to read between the lines of the letter.
